2. Crafting a Functional Coffee Table Tray
A tray from Goodwill can be easily transformed into a functional coffee table tray. Sand down any rough edges, apply a fresh coat of paint or stain, and add handles for easy carrying. This tray can be used to organize magazines, remote controls, or decorative items on your coffee table, adding both style and functionality to your living space.
3. Designing a Personalized Jewelry Organizer
Repurpose a tray into a personalized jewelry organizer by adding small hooks or dividers. Line the tray with velvet or felt to protect your jewelry and prevent it from sliding around. This organizer can be placed on a dresser or mounted on a wall, providing a stylish and practical solution for storing and displaying your jewelry collection.

4. Creating a Stylish Plant Stand
Give your indoor plants a stylish home by turning a tray into a plant stand. Attach legs or a pedestal to the bottom of the tray, and paint or stain it to match your decor. This elevated stand not only showcases your plants beautifully but also helps keep surfaces clean and organized. It’s a simple yet effective way to bring greenery into your home.
5. Building a Unique Serving Tray for Entertaining
Elevate your entertaining game by creating a unique serving tray. Choose a tray with a flat surface, and customize it with paint, decoupage, or even tiles for a mosaic effect. Add handles for easy carrying, and you’ll have a one-of-a-kind serving tray that’s perfect for parties, brunches, or any gathering.
6. Making a Handy Desk Organizer
Keep your workspace tidy by converting a tray into a desk organizer. Use small containers or dividers to separate pens, paperclips, and other office supplies. You can also add a corkboard or chalkboard section for notes and reminders. This organizer helps maintain a clutter-free desk while adding a touch of personal style.
